Day 2

Chimpanzee habituation

At break of dawn you will start the day with a delicious morning meal as you embark on chimpanzee habituation highlight. this experience takes on the hole day as you spend ample time with chimpanzees that hold about 90% DNA match with human beings. Here you get to see their ways of feeding, hunting and gathering food. Their grooming rituals and how they take care of their communities. This activity starts as early as 6:30am with a briefing at kanyachu visitors’ center. After the briefing you are guided by park guides and a few researchers into the jungle. After finding the chimpanzee communities, you spend a full day watching these chimpanzees and how they build their arboreal night nests for comfortable sleeping. After this captivating experience you will head back to the lodge for dinner and relaxation time. Meal plan: full board. Accommodation: Chimpundu lodge.

Day 5

chimpanzee close up experience at UWEC and departure

Having had not just a relaxed breakfast but a delicious one, you will settle in for yet another close up experience with the chimpanzees at Uganda wildlife education center. The chimpanzee close up experience is like no other experience where you get close to these stunning primates, you are able to take them on a walk with the help of a keeper, you can hold their hand as though you were on an aisle. You as well be part of their grooming rites and take part in chimpanzee integration experience in a controlled environment. As if it' just started, you watch these creatures express their requests to the caregiver requesting for a fruit (banana) peeling it and eating it on their own or watch them enjoy a hot beverage (porridge) and also watch the care giver interpret their gestures. This activity lasts about an hour and at its completion you will leave this education center as story teller. Meal plan: full board.
